Prospect Identification Showcase 2.18.13: Middle Infield Analysis



By Steve Nielsen
Scouting Director - Illinois

Continuing our coverage of the Prospect Identification Showcase on February 18th we take a look at middle infielders. This group was highlighted by Rylan Bannon a 2014 graduate of Joliet Catholic Academy. The lanky middle infielder showed excellent athleticism and a strong arm. Kevin Clifford (Naperville Central HS, 2015) and Jake Milosch (St. Charles East HS, 2015) also showed solid fielding actions and the ability to play on the move. Here’s how we broke down the middle infield group.

Top Middle Infielders

1. Rylan Bannon, Joliet Catholic Academy, MIF, Class of 2014
Athletic frame with some length, lean build, 5-foot-10, 150-pound infielder. Defensively shows solid actions, soft hands, and excellent body control. Arm works from a high ¾ arm slot, short arm action, shows accuracy, arm shows carry, 79 mph across the diamond. Exchange is quick and clean, tends to throw off back side. Offensively hits from a slightly open stance, smooth load, uses short stride. Bat path is short, gets some extension, hits with rhythm. Bat speed is present, 85 mph exit velocity, works the middle of the field well, consistent contact, shows barrel awareness.

2. Kevin Clifford, Naperville Central HS, MIF, Class of 2015
Strong build, strong lower half, wide shoulders, 5-foot-7, 178-pound middle infielder. Defensively shows athleticism, footwork is quick. Arm action is short and loose, shows carry, 77 mph across the diamond. Offensively shows strength. Hits from balanced setup, slightly longer stride, good balance throughout. Bat speed is present, 88 mph exit velocity from the tee, swing has pop, solid barrel whip through the zone. Also ran a 4.39 home to first.

3. Jake Milosch, St. Charles East HS, MIF, Class of 2015
Athletic build, 5-foot-10, 165-pound middle infielder. Defensively shows soft hands, above average athletic actions. Arm plays well across the diamond, loose arm, lower arm slot, shows accuracy, 75 mph across the infield. At the plate hits from an open stance, good balance throughout. Gets extension, some uphill tendencies, aggressive swing, 82 mph exit velocity from the tee.

4. Connor Mapes, Champaign Central HS, MIF, Class of 2015
Athletic, 6-foot, 160-pound middle infielder. Shows excellent foot speed, 4.08 runner home to first. Defensively shows quick fluid footwork, has some body control, 72 mph arm across the diamond. Offensively hits from a balanced setup, uses short stride. Balance can improve throughout swing, shows bat speed, 81 mph exit velocity from the tee.

5. Ryne Elvers, Sacred Heart Griffin HS, MIF, Class of 2014
6-foot, 175-pound middle infielder. Defensively shows athletic feet, moves well laterally, 4.26 runner home to first. Athletic fielding position, arm action shows length, pats glove before release, long exchange, can eliminate glove pat for quicker release. Offensively swing works well, tends to hit off back side, solid balance throughout, 78 mph exit velocity.

6. Mark Martin, Evergreen Park HS, SS, Class of 2015
5-foot-11, 160-pound switch hitting shortstop. Arm action is long, high ¾ arm slot, shows accuracy across the diamond, 77 mph across the diamond. Hits from both sides of the plate, natural side from the right side, 69 mph exit velocity from the left side, 77 mph from the right side.

7. Tanner Maskey, Springfield HS, SS/3B, Class of 2015
5-foot-7, 160-pound infielder. Hands work defensively, glove shows soft feel, quick and clean exchange. Feet work quickly, choppy feet, 4.4 runner home to first. Offensively hits from a good setup, open stance, short stride. Makes hard contact, get extension, some pop.

8. Alan Sanchez, Richards HS, SS, Class of 2014
Athletic 5-foot-9, 150-pound middle infielder. Defensively shows excellent pre pitch actions. Hands work cleanly, shows softness in glove, athletic fielding actions. Arm action is short, shows carry, 76 mph across the diamond. Hits from a balanced setup, smooth load, short stride. Bat path is level, line drive hitter, gets extension, good bat path.

9. Alex DiFranco, Neuqua Valley HS, 2B/SS, Class of 2015
5-foot-10, 155-pound middle infielder. Defensively shows athleticism, fields the baseball athletically left of center, footwork shows fluidity, 4.33 runner home to first. Arm shows some accuracy across the diamond, 77 mph. Offensively, hits from an open stance, slightly longer stride. Lower half works, solid balance throughout. Bat speed present, short bat path, 80 mph exit velocity from the tee. Young middle infielder with some projection.

10. Rashid Shepard, Lincoln Park HS, MIF, Class of 2014
Strong build, 5-foot-9, 185-pound middle infielder. Offensively hits from a balanced setup, uses short stride, good balance throughout. Strong hands, aggressive swing, excellent pop and bat speed, above average barrel whip. Explosive bat speed, 97 mph exit velocity from the tee. Defensively shows some body control, arm action is long, shows stiffness, over the top slot, 71 mph across the diamond. Runs 4.82 home to first.
